Once thought of as only “a pat and a prayer,” spiritual care in hospice is increasingly recognized as a highly skilled clinical profession integral to the function of the interdisciplinary team.  From promoting team health, building facility (LTC) and community relationships and serving as one of your best “marketers”, the proper support and utilization of spiritual care counselors is one of the greatest investments an agency can make. This presentation will make the case for a strong spiritual care program and discuss hiring, orienting and integrating into your team the best of the best that spiritual care has to offer.

Learning Objectives:
1. Identify the benefits of a strong spiritual care program
2. Incorporate exemplary techniques for hiring spiritual care staff
3. Develop techniques for demanding more from employees and teammates in spiritual care
